摘要
In the Cu-Zn-Al shape memory alloy, the variants of thermoelastic martensites which are transformed from parent phase appear as a collection of the plate groups, each consisting of three fundamental combinations A:B, A:C and A:D type pairs. All of these combinations involve a twin orientation. Understanding the twinning orientation relationships between each pair is vital to further understanding of mechanism of self-accommodation between martensite plate variants and shape memory behavior. Direct evidence is given showing that A and B martensite variants are not related by a rotation of π about [10̄91]β′(1).
